iTaxoTools 0.1: Kickstarting a specimen-based software toolkit for taxonomists

2021-03-29

Abstract excerpt

While powerful and user-friendly software suites exist for phylogenetics, and an impressive cybertaxomic infrastructure of online species databases has been set up in the past two decades, software specifically targeted at facilitating alpha-taxonomic work, i.e., delimiting and diagnosing species, is still in its infancy.
